Job Description
As a member of the Amcor North American Human Resources Operations Center, the Shared Services HR Service Center Partner II is a hands‑on role where you will be a team player responsible for providing administrative and analytical support to the HR team and all other employees at varying levels within the organization. The HR Service Center Partner II is responsible for acting as a HR support partner to the network via the utilization of human resource information systems, knowledge base management, and case management for HR Shared Services to interpret, complete complex data entry activities, and ensure data integrity within HR technology solutions, as well as provide quality internal customer‑focused support within service level agreement expectations. The HR Associate II will also have a deeper responsibility to include project‑focused work, which includes coordination of cyclical processes, events, and new initiatives. The ideal candidate welcomes constant change and is someone who can be strategic, inventive, as well as tactical in implementation. The HR Associate II is a valuable resource for team members, providing guidance and support to make them successful, while also making a positive impact on how team members experience organizational change and growth.
